Junker, Chairman of the Executive Board "Strong foundation keeps operations and strategy on track" Dear shareholders, despite the weak economic environment in Germany and considerable burdens due to unusually high losses in our core region, the operations of the W&W Group, your company, remained entirely on track in 2024. We were able to increase the size of key portfolios within our business lines, and new business also continued to develop well for the most part. New lending business in the Housing segment was particularly pleasing. Mean-while, new business in health insurance and the premium trend in property/casualty insurance are likewise posi-tive developments that should be emphasised. New home loan and savings business normalised as expected following interest-driven record figures. Overall, the strengths built up over the past few years in terms of substance, customer service, flexibility, and innovation in products and processes had a positive impact. As announced, high costs had a negative impact on the development of our company last year. The severe storms in the second and third quarters in Southwest Germany, in particular, cancelled out our conservative claims and earnings planning. The frequency and extent of such damage is unprecedented. In addition, ongoing claims inflation, particularly in the motor vehicle sector, drove up the costs per claim considerably. We reacted quickly and responded successfully to these develop-ments in the Insurance division. In 2024, the Housing segment felt the effects of the ongoing slump in new residential construction. The number of residential building permits and completions continues to fall far short of actual demand. In addition, there are distortions in the interest rate structure, which have a negative impact on the income statement. As a result, the consolidated net profit for the year under IFRS accounting at €36 million was significantly below the previous year's figure of €141 million. The individual financial statements of W&W AG according to HGB accounting, on the other hand, increased by €3 million to €135 million. We are able to maintain the dividend, which is based on the financial statements of W&W AG prepared in accordance with the HGB (German Commer-cial Code), at a constant level. Stability and reliability are important to us, both for our customers and for our shareholders. The Executive Board and Supervisory Board will therefore propose to the Annual General Meeting on 22 May 2025 that an unchanged dividend of €0.65 per share be paid for the past financial year. In 2024, we offered our customers attractive and com-petitive products in home loan and savings and construc-tion financing, taking profitability and risk into account. The desire to become a homeowner remains high. De-mand was driven by the existing property market, by purchases, and by modernisations and renovations, par-ticularly in terms of energy efficiency. New construction remained at a low level due to rising construction costs, excessive regulations, and long approval procedures. Dear shareholders, for the current financial year, we have adjusted our plan-ning for claims development in response to the heavy burdens of recent years. We expect macroeconomic de-velopment to remain very subdued and interest rates to remain volatile. In this environment, cost awareness and cost efficiency remain important criteria in everything we do. We have also countered the external burdens by adjusting premiums as a result of claims inflation and with a number of other measures. For 2025, we expect a genuine and swift relaunch of housing construction pol-icy following the formation of a new government, which will further boost business in the sector. Junker, Chairman of the Executive Board 6 | Wüstenrot & Württembergische AG | Executive Board Our Management Board Together to the future The W&W Group has separated its activities into two divisions: Housing and Insurance. At Group level management and service entities as well as overall digitalization topics are managed. The Executive Board of W&W AG and the heads of the divisions form the Management Board, which serves as the central steering entity of the W&W Group.
